The @Tampa Bay Lightning have acquired @New Jersey Devils F @Blake Coleman in a trade, according to multiple reports.

In return, the Devils will receive a first-round pick belonging to the @Vancouver Canucks and prospect @Nolan Foote as reported by TSN’s Darren Dreger.

Coleman, 28, has scored 21 goals and another 10 assists in 57 games this year and joins a Lightning club bound for a deep run into the playoffs.

Foote, meanwhile, is currently playing for the Western Hockey League’s Kelowna Rockets. The 19-year-old, 2019 1st round draft pick has played in 26 games for the Rockets scoring 15 goals and another 18 assists.

According to PuckPedia, Coleman has one-year left after this one on a contract that pays him $1.8-million.

Earlier in the day, the Devils traded D @Andy Greene to the New York Islanders.
